Abstract

The invention discloses a dustproof electric power cabinet, which structurally comprises an electric power cabinet, an electric power display, a cabinet door, a heat dissipation mechanism and a handle, wherein five electric power displays are respectively fixedly embedded and connected with the electric power cabinet, the heat dissipation mechanism is fixed at the lower end of the electric power cabinet, when the electric power cabinet is exposed to humid weather outdoors, the moisture-proof pipe on the dustproof device can prevent external moisture from entering the electric power cabinet through the dustproof device, thereby causing the damage of the internal circuit of the electric power cabinet, effectively blocking the external water vapor through the water vapor blocking groove on the closed open-close plate, can collect the drop of water that condenses through the piece that absorbs water, can extrude the moisture in the piece that absorbs water to the water drainage tank in through rolling the roller, discharge most of water by the board that unloads in the water drainage tank again, avoided the moisture that condenses to stop for a long time in dampproofing tub, the moisture that condenses gets into the condition of electric power cabinet when leading to the opening plate to restart to open.

Technical Field
The invention relates to the field of electric power, in particular to a dustproof electric power cabinet.
Background
All there is the condition of placing the electric power cabinet outdoors in most areas, because the electric power cabinet stays outdoors for a long time to lead to the dust to get into the electric power cabinet from the thermovent easily inside, long-term accumulation will influence the work efficiency of electric power cabinet, thereby can effectually solve the dust problem of getting into the electric power cabinet easily through dustproof electric power cabinet, based on the above-mentioned description the inventor finds that current dustproof electric power cabinet mainly has following not enoughly, for example:
because dustproof electric power cabinet is usually isolated to the dust in the dustproof filter screen of heat dissipation department installation, lead to dustproof electric power cabinet when meetting moist weather, the aqueous vapor passes through in dustproof filter screen gets into dustproof electric power cabinet easily to make dustproof electric power cabinet internal line receive the phenomenon of damage.

Example 1
As shown in fig. 1-5:
the invention provides a dustproof electric power cabinet which structurally comprises an electric power cabinet 1, an electric power display 2, a cabinet door 3, a heat dissipation mechanism 4 and a handle 5, wherein five parts of the electric power display 2 are fixedly embedded in the electric power cabinet 1 respectively, the cabinet door 3 is hinged with the electric power cabinet 1, the handle 5 is arranged on the cabinet door 3, and the heat dissipation mechanism 4 is fixed at the lower end of the electric power cabinet 1.
Wherein, heat dissipation mechanism 4 mainly comprises radiator fan 41, thermovent 42, dust keeper 43, radiator fan 41 is fixed in the inside position of heat dissipation mechanism 4, thermovent 42 is connected with heat dissipation mechanism 4 is set, dust keeper 43 is connected with heat dissipation mechanism 4's inner wall is set, dust keeper 43 is fixed in the rear end position of thermovent 42, can carry out the separation to the dust that gets into from thermovent 42 under the prerequisite that does not influence the radiating effect.
Wherein, dust keeper 43 mainly comprises shell 431, dampproofing pipe 432, dustproof filter screen 433, shell 431 is fixed in dust keeper 43's outside position, dampproofing pipe 432 is fixed in shell 431's inboard position, dustproof filter screen 433 is fixed in dampproofing pipe 432's front end position, dampproofing pipe 432 is equipped with thirty six, and nine are a set of mutual embedded connection to improve dampproofing effect.
Wherein, dampproofing pipe 432 mainly comprises open plate a1, drain channel a2, hinders piece a3, open plate a1 and dampproofing pipe 432's inner wall upper end activity block, drain channel a2 is connected with dampproofing pipe 432's inner wall lower extreme is embedded firmly, hinder piece a3 and dampproofing pipe 432 inner wall upper end embedded firmly and be connected, hinder piece a3 and be fixed in open plate a 1's rear end position to restriction open plate a1 carries out one-way opening and shutting.
The opening plate a1 mainly comprises a combination pipe a11, a water vapor blocking groove a12 and a movable roller a13, the combination pipe a11 is connected with the movable roller a13, the water vapor blocking groove a12 is connected with the combination pipe a11, the movable roller a13 is fixed at the center of the combination pipe a11, the number of the water vapor blocking grooves a12 is eight, and the water vapor blocking grooves are uniformly distributed at the front end of the opening plate a1, so that water vapor entering the moisture-proof pipe 432 can be blocked more effectively.
The detailed use method and action of the embodiment are as follows:
in the invention, the dust-proof device 43 can effectively prevent external dust from entering the interior of the power cabinet 1 through the heat-dissipating port 42 on the heat-dissipating mechanism 4, the moisture-proof tube 432 on the dust-proof device 43 can prevent the power cabinet 1 from being in wet weather, and moisture can easily enter the interior of the power cabinet 1 through the dust-proof device 43, so that the internal circuit of the power cabinet 1 is damaged, when the heat-dissipating fan 41 rotates to dissipate heat, the airflow generated by the heat-dissipating fan 41 can push the opening-closing plate a1 to open outwards, when the heat-dissipating fan 41 stops rotating, the opening-closing plate a1 can be automatically closed, through the matching of the blocking block a3, the opening-closing plate a1 can only open and close unidirectionally, and moisture entering the moisture-proof tube 432 can be condensed into water drops in the groove through the moisture-blocking groove a12 on the opening-closing plate a1, so as to effectively block external moisture, thus avoiding the situation that external moisture easily enters the power cabinet 1 in humid weather.
Example 2
As shown in fig. 6-11:
the moisture blocking groove a12 mainly comprises a rolling roller a121, a water absorbing sheet a122 and a magnet a123, the rolling roller a121 is movably clamped with the moisture blocking groove a12, the water absorbing sheet a122 is fixed between the rolling roller a121 and the magnet a123, the magnet a123 is fixed in the moisture blocking groove a12, the rolling roller a121 is made of iron, so that the rolling roller a121 can extrude moisture in the water absorbing sheet a122 more cleanly under the cooperation of the magnet a123, and the water absorbing sheet a122 is made of polyurethane material with strong water absorption, so that the water absorbing effect on the moisture condensed on the surface of the water absorbing sheet a122 can be enhanced.
Wherein, rolling roller a121 mainly comprises extrusion mechanism b1, fixed outer loop b2, center post b3, extrusion mechanism b1 and fixed outer loop b2 activity block, fixed outer loop b2 is connected with center post b3, center post b3 is fixed in the central point of rolling roller a121 and puts, extrusion mechanism b1 is equipped with eight, and even be circular distribution on fixed outer loop b2, can strengthen the extrusion effect of rolling roller a121 to the moisture in water absorption piece a122, rotation through center post b3 can drive rolling roller a121 and carry out round trip movement along the inner wall that water and air blocked groove a12, cooperation through magnet a123 can increase the extrusion pressure degree of rolling roller a121 to the water absorption piece.
The pressing mechanism b1 mainly comprises a restoring block b11, a connecting rod b12 and a resetting device b13, wherein the restoring block b11 is movably clamped with the fixed outer ring b2, one end of the connecting rod b12 is movably clamped with the restoring block b11, the other end of the connecting rod b12 is connected with the resetting device b13, and the restoring block b11 is of an arc-shaped structure, so that the restoring block b11 is more consistent with the motion track of the rolling roller a 121.
The resetting device b13 mainly comprises a sliding guide rail b131, a sliding block b132, an elastic strip b133, a resetting push block b134 and a sliding groove b135, the sliding guide rail b131 is provided with two positions which are respectively fixed on two sides of the resetting device b13, the sliding block b132 is provided with two positions which are respectively in clearance fit with the sliding groove b131, the elastic strip b133 is provided with two positions, one end of the two positions is fixedly embedded in the inner wall of the sliding groove b135, the other end of the elastic strip b133 is connected with the resetting push block b134, the resetting push block b134 is in clearance fit with the sliding groove b135, the sliding groove b135 is fixed in the inner position of the resetting device b13, and the elastic strip b133 is made of natural latex with high elasticity, so that the rebounding effect of the resetting device b13 is better and remarkable.
The drainage channel a2 mainly comprises a rolling track a21, a water discharge plate a22 and a wiping device a23, wherein the movable track a21 is fixed on the inner wall of the drainage channel a2, the water discharge plate a22 is fixedly connected with the drainage channel a2 in an embedded mode, the wiping device a23 is movably clamped with the rolling track a21, the water discharge plate a22 is triangular, and the heights of two ends of the water discharge plate a22 are different, so that most of water falling into the drainage channel a2 can be discharged.
The wiping device a23 mainly comprises a fixed disc a231, a wiping strip a232, a rotating ring a233 and a linking column a234, the fixed disc a231 is fixedly connected with the wiping device a23 in an embedded manner, one end of the wiping strip a232 is connected with the fixed disc a231, the other end of the wiping strip a232 is connected with the rotating ring a233, the rotating ring a233 is movably clamped with the wiping device a23, the linking column a234 is fixed at the center of the wiping device a23, the wiping strip a232 is made of blended fiber materials and has strong water absorption and toughness, so that the water absorption effect of the wiping strip a232 is enhanced, the situation that the wiping strip a232 is broken and damaged after the rotating ring a233 rotates for multiple times is effectively avoided, and the rotation of the linking column a234 can drive the wiping device a23 to roll back and forth along a rolling track a 21.
The detailed use method and action of the embodiment are as follows:
in the invention, when the outside moisture is condensed into water drops in the moisture blocking groove a12 on the opening plate a1, the condensed water drops can be collected by the water absorbing sheet a122, the rolling roller a121 rolls on the water absorbing sheet a122, and the water in the water absorbing sheet a122 can be pressed into the water discharge groove a2 by the mutual matching of the rolling roller a121 and the magnet a123, and the pressing effect of the rolling roller a121 on the moisture in the water absorption sheet a122 can be enhanced by the pressing mechanism b1 on the rolling roller a121, when water falls into the drainage groove a2, most of the water can be drained through the water discharging plate a22 in the drainage groove a2, the wiping device a23 wipes water stains remained on the water discharging plate a22 in a rolling mode along the rolling guide rail a21, and the rotating ring a233 on the wiping device a23 rotates and screws the water in the wiping strip a232, so that the situation that the condensed water stays in the moisture-proof pipe 432 for a long time and enters the power cabinet 1 when the opening plate a1 is opened again is avoided.
